Labor Productivity

Labor productivity is the rate of output per worker within a specified


unit of time. It is always measured as output per labor-hour.

Productivity = Output/Hours worked x no, of labor

A company that processes fruits and vegetables is able to produce 400 cases
of canned peaches in one half hour with four workers. What is labor
productivity?

Productivity = Output / Input


= 400/(0.5X4)
= 200 cases per labor-hour
Class Problem
Carbondale casting produces cast bronze valve on a 10-person
assembly line. On a recent day, 160 valves were produced during an 8-
hr shift.
a) Calculate the labor productivity of the line
b) Arshad, the process manager at Carbondale, changes the layout and
was able to increase production to 180 valves per 8-hr shift. What is
the new labor productivity per labor hour
c) What is the percentage of productivity increase?
Class Problems
Bashir makes wooden boxes which are used to ship bicycles. Bashir and
his three employees invest a total of 40 hours per day making the 120
boxes.
a) What is their productivity?
b) Bashir and his employees discussed redesigning the process to
improve efficiency. If they can increase the rate to 125 per day, what
will be their new productivity?
c) What will be their unit increase in productivity per hour?
d) What will be their percentage change in productivity?
Class Problems
A bicycle tire manufacturing company produces 1000 tires per day with the
following resources
Labor – 400 hours per day @ $12.5 per hour
Raw material – 20,000 pounds per day @ $1 per pound
Energy - $5000 per day
Capital cost - $ 10,000 per day
a) What is the labor productivity per labor hour at this factory?
b) What is the multifactor productivity for these tires at this factory?
c) What is the percentage change in multifactor productivity if process manager
reduces the energy bill by $1000 per day without cutting production or changing
any other input?
